Michael Jackson - Dangerous

It has to be said that as a musical force, this was MJ’s last stand.  I think people remember the lead single Black or White more for the video than the song.  Remember the Time is also a good track, but overall this album is just too long.  I’ve probably said this before, but with the advent of CDs that could fit 80 minutes of music, artists decided that they could share every last musical thought.  Previously they had been constrained by the amount of music that could fit on a vinyl record (about 45-50 minutes) so they needed to have a bit more self-discipline.  I’m not sure restraint was part of MJs make up though. 

 

It feels that MJ isn’t as confident on Dangerous as he was on Thriller or Bad.  I guess the first clue is that he’s hiding behind a mask on the front cover (he was going through child molestation allegations at the time).  But he’s also hiding behind a series of producers and too many songs.  It feels like he’s throwing everything at the wall to see what sticks.  While not a bad album, it’s also not a great album.
